The Volvo XC40 is available in the single T4 R-Design petrol variant and Rajamouli's car is finished in a lovely shade of Fusion Red with a black roof bringing in a nice contrast. The SUV gets a host of likeable elements like the piano black grille, Thor's hammer headlamps and the vertically-stacked LED taillights. The cabin is covered in soft-touch leather seats, dashboard has piano black and aluminium inserts on the dashboard and and 12.3-inch vertical touchscreen infotainment system.
The Volvo XC40 is loaded on the feature front and packs a Harmon Kardon 14-speaker 600 Watt sound system, a panoramic sunroof, wireless charging, dual-zone climate control, and more. There are also a host of active and passive safety features including seven airbags, distance alert, and rear and front park assist. It's the first car in the segment to get radar-based city safety and driver-assist systems with steering assist which can operate at speeds up to 50 kmph, adaptive cruise control, lane mitigation, driver alerts, run-off road protection, and roll stability control. Power comes from the 2.0-litre four-cylinder petrol engine that belts out 187 bhp and 300 Nm of peak torque. The motor is paired with an 8-speed Geartronic transmission. Volvo is also gearing up to introduce the all-electric XC40 Recharge later this year.
